AsCuOFN is an experimental ceramic compound containing arsenic, copper, oxygen, and fluorine elements, representing a quaternary oxide-fluoride system. This material family is primarily of research interest for potential applications in advanced ceramics, though its specific phase composition and properties are not yet standardized in engineering practice. The arsenic-containing composition requires careful handling and environmental assessment, limiting widespread industrial adoption compared to more conventional ceramic alternatives.
